Actually, this is a business practice.

Unless you are clearing a relatives house with things have been left to you, you are engaging in trade.

For a one off, it's not such a big deal, but if you do this for one, then someone else asks you to help and so on, you do literally become a business.  Even if you are doing it for free.

The issue is simply that the goods do not belong to you, they belong to someone else.

This is a mistake that many make, when they are selling their own stuff, then the friend/neighbour etc asks them to sell something for them, it does literally make them a business.  

 

And the other part that you can't forget, even if you are doing this as a favour for someone else, by creating an account in your own name, you will have that turnover reported to HMRC as YOUR income and not theirs.

If the trade is the selling of someone else's goods for them, the trade is the provision of a selling service and the income generated would be any amount kept over an above what was handed to the previous owner (commission).  

 

It's potentially a business activity, but only if there is a payment for the selling service.

 

On ebay though it would get very messy as for all intents and purposes the selling account used would be perceived as the owner and seller of the goods themselves.
